Here's my card for this challenge. I used pink pirouette for the base and rounded the corners. Ski slope paper seemed to match the pattern for the snow flakes so I went with the paper. I took shiny cardstock and stamped in versa mark then applied white embossing powder and heated it. Next I used my brayer to apply choc chip ink. Once the ink was dark enough I rubbed the ink off the snowflakes. I applied different colors of pink chalk using a q-tip. The scallop oval is cut from pink pirouette using nestabilities. I added the ribbon and mounted the pink pieces with dimensionals.
